Luxury decking manufacturer
Millboard is well-known for being
ahead of the style curve, and this
spring, the company yet again
confirms that reputation with the
release of their latest colour option,
Antique Oak.
Antique Oak’s natural, warm hues
are similar to the tones of tropical
hardwood, and the appearance is
reminiscent of attractively aged
flooring. Antique Oak boasts more
tonal variation per individual board
than any of the other colours in
the Millboard range, providing a
beautiful and organic look. The
layered accents of Antique Oak
integrate flawlessly into heritage
designs but also serve as an ideal
complement to the new, bold colour

palettes being displayed at today’s
contemporary garden shows.
This new shade joins Millboard’s
popular Enhanced Grain range – a
collection moulded from selected
smooth timbers to showcase
the natural grains and nuances
perfectly. As with the rest of the
collection, Antique Oak benefits
from Millboard’s attention to detail
and outstanding craftsmanship.
These highly-durable decking boards
are virtually indistinguishable from
real wood, but unlike real wood
or composite equivalents, won’t
rot, split or warp. The material
requires minimal maintenance,
is slip resistant with a high grip
surface even in the wet, and is even
engineered to resist stains from
food,drink and algae.
With these authentic good looks
and performance attributes, it’s no
surprise that Millboard is so beloved
by architects, landscapers and
homeowners. The complex multi-
tones of Antique Oak have been a hit
within Millboard’s focus groups, and
when the product is released to the
public this month, is expected to be
a popular choice for both classic and
cutting-edge garden designs.
